## Authentication

The Scrapwarden sweeper runs against the Holloway resource registry every six hours. On-call: if a sweep stalls, check token validity first — expired credentials cause silent no-ops, not errors. Tokens are scoped to delete-orphaned only; no write access elsewhere. Manual sweeps require the same credential. Rotate after any manual use from a laptop. Current sweeper key follows.

service key, tafof-bageg: kto7_3d2pBYI

**Q: How do I pause a flag rollout in Switchgrass?**

If a rollout managed by Switchgrass misbehaves, do not delete the flag—deletion removes audit history. Instead, set the cohort percentage to zero, which takes effect within ninety seconds. Verify propagation in the Switchgrass console before closing the incident. Step-by-step instructions, including edge cases for sticky cohorts, live here.

runbook for yahip-kagup: https://confluence.tolvaqsys.internal/display/display/display/fb0dadff

**Postmortem timeline — Cronfall migration incident**

09:10 — Cutover of nightly cron jobs to the Weftline workflow engine began per plan. 09:42 — Legacy cron disabled on the Marrow hosts before Weftline schedules were confirmed active. 10:05 — Billing reconciliation job missed its window; alerts fired. 10:18 — Rollback to cron initiated; one host had stale crontab and required manual restore. 10:55 — All jobs green. Lesson: verify new scheduler activation before disabling old. The affected deploy is identified by the token recorded below.

session token of kahag-bawip = htk6_729d08

Briefing — Leadership Review: Torven Line Pricing

The Torven appliance line is underpriced relative to cost inflation; gross margin fell four points year over year. Proposal: a 6% list increase effective next quarter, with grandfathered contracts exempt for ninety days. Competitive scans suggest limited churn risk. Finance should validate the elasticity assumptions before the review. The rationale ties to a plan not yet announced.

management briefing: Headcount on the Belix team goes from 60 to 93 by the end of November. Gross margin on Belix came in at 23 percent against a plan of 47 percent.